| Gene |
SLC3A1 |
| Chromosomal Location |
2p16.3 |
| Allelic Variant 1 |
104614.0001; CYSTINURIA |
| Identified Mutation |
MET467THR; Calonge et al. [Nature Genet. 6: 420-425 (1994)] detected a
met467-to-thr mutation in the SLC3A1 gene in 3 cystinuric sibs. The
mutation nearly abolished the amino acid transport activity induced by the
SLC3A1 gene in Xenopus oocytes. Bisceglia et al. [Hum. Genet. 98: 447-451
(1996)] noted that this was the most common allele detected in the Spanish
and Italian population analyzed by them. |
| Remarks |
Clinically unaffected father of an affected son (GM14861) and an affected daughter (GM16500); one allele carries a ATG-ACG transversion resulting in a substitution of threonine for methionine at codon 467 [MET467THR (M467T)] in the SLC3A1 gene. |
